The phrase "a multifaceted questionnaire"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when describing a questionnaire that covers multiple aspects or dimensions of a topic, making it comprehensive and varied.
Example: "The researchers developed a multifaceted questionnaire to gather in-depth insights from participants about their experiences."
Alternatives: "a comprehensive questionnaire" or "a diverse questionnaire".
